Transponder Keys
Transponder keys are used in all modern vehicles. They are a great method to prevent car theft. These keys have an embedded microchip that communicates with the immobilizer system in the car and prevents unauthorized starting. The technology behind these keys might not be foolproof, but thieves have found ways to overcome them.
A locksmith for car keys can offer a variety of services that can increase the security of your vehicle including key replacement and duplicate. A mechanical car locksmiths near my location key can easily be duplicated, but transponders require special equipment. This is due to the fact that a microchip inside the car key is a unique serial code that the vehicle can only recognize if properly programmed.
A professional locksmith is the only way to be sure that your new key is correctly programmed. They will have the equipment to clone your existing transponder key and program it with the right code that will work with your car's immobilizer system. This process requires an enormous amount of expertise and experience, so it is best to leave this task to professionals who have the requisite experience.
Some locksmiths may even make an extra key that does not contain a transponder. The key will unlock your doors and switch on the ignition of your car. They don't require a battery, however they will not start the vehicle unless it is programmed with the correct code.
